Cleistocactus belongs to the family Cactaceae and Hakone Grass belongs to the family Poaceae.

Also, when you compare Cleistocactus and Hakone Grass,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Cleistocactus and other plant's genus is Hakonechloa. Cleistocactus tribe is Trichocereeae and Hakone Grass tribe is Not Available. Cleistocactus clade is Angiosperms, Core eudicots and Eudicots and order is Caryophyllales whereas Hakone Grass clade is Angiosperms, Commelinids and Monocots and order is Cyperales. Every plant have subfamilies. Cleistocactus subfamilies are, Cactoideae and Hakone Grass subfamilies are Not Available.
